Question #2788
Matt can clean his house in 6 hours and his sister can do it in 9 how long will it take the two together?

Expert's answer
2011-05-12T06:09:53-0400
Let's denote the work to be done as X, thus productivity of Matt is X/6 , of sister X/9. If they work together, theirs productivity should be added.& Therefore, the time is&
(work to be done)/(productivity) = X/(X/6 + X/9) = 1/(1/6 + 1/9) = 1/ (5/18) = 18/5 = 3,6 hours.
